Stix skills were introduced in by England Hockey and are a fun way of finding out how good your hockey skills are. The Awards are for anyone under 14 years old and there are four levels – Cub, Bronze, Silver and gold.
Participants complete 6 skills tests, gaining points for things like scoring goals, dribbling around cones and lifting the ball over a stick. Points for all the tests are added up giving you a final score.
